Block 12898615

0x1676628af0a92b763aa83f82f3a3927506a920a8d85116ee34a0e26d0c6c4cbf
Transactions3
Height12898615
Confirmations8513842
TimestampTue, 08 Jun 2021 14:55:23 UTC
Size (bytes)941
Version
Merkle Root
Nonce0x6a262dba7a22e0c5
Bits
Difficulty0x139cba1d1e8e0

Transactions

Fee: 0.001491 ETC
8513842 Confirmations0.30077299 ETC
Fee: 0.00021096 ETC
8513842 Confirmations99.92488904 ETC